Participate in research, design and engineering of complex quantitative models, tools, applications and platforms that support Investment and Distribution groups to deliver superior, consistent long term investment results. Quantiative Research Technology Group (QRT) amplifies the impact of quantitative research as a core CG competitive advantage. We do this through innovative solutions, deep research partnerships, robust quantitative engineering, and scalable self-service analytics & data platforms that support various functions including quantitative research (equity, fixed income ,multi asset, macro), portfolio construction, portfolio risk, portfolio optimization and asset allocation.

CORE REQUIREMENTS:
Background in a quantitative discipline. Master's degree or PhD in mathematics, physics or computer science.
Experience in statistics, data science, machine learning, scientific computing and algorithm development
Software design and programming skills in quantitative langauges (e.g. Python, R, Matlab, Java)
Data analysis, data engineering and visualization skills
General and technical communication skills, with an ability to effectively articulate complex financial and mathematical concepts
Analytical and problem-solving skills with a keen attention to detail and an inclination to validate everything
A genuine interest in investment strategies, risk, equities, fixed income or financial derivatives
Some experience with cloud technologies such as AWS, Azure, Spark, Kubernetes
